// Heads up, reviewer: payment retries against the Tollgate billing
// service now attach an idempotency key per attempt, derived from the
// order hash + attempt window. This stops the double-charge bug we hit
// last sprint when the gateway timed out but still settled.
// Don't reuse keys across windows — Tollgate dedupes on them for 24h.
// The client below also needs the internal service credential,
// which goes right here:

API key for bageg-kajef: vxb2-ss

Subject: Update on the Larkspur Migration Delay

Dear Executive Team,

As our incoming director, Mirela Vance, prepares to take over, I want to document the current status of the Larkspur data migration. The project is now six weeks behind schedule due to vendor testing failures at our Quendale facility. Remediation plans are drafted and resourcing is under review. The strategic context follows below.

board note of kadug-tawig: Only 5 of the 100 pilot accounts renewed Oliath, so a churn review is set for April 15.

ALERT: TideScope widget stale-data threshold breached. The Harborline feed stopped updating tide tables for the Velmoor coast region at 04:10. Widget falls back to cached predictions after six hours; accuracy degrades fast. Do not ship release 3.2 until the feed reconciles. Restart the ingest worker first; escalation path is in the runbook. Questions go here.

alerts address for kafof-bagag: kasael@olvarqdyn.corp

Handover — Skylark VX-2 drone returned by Dunmore Orchards for gimbal servicing. Unit is powered down, battery removed and stored in bay 4. Marta logged the intake form this morning; repair slot booked with Ferrow Aeroworks for Thursday. Courier from Ferrow collects tomorrow before noon. The following instruction for the hand-over is confidential:

drop instructions, bahif-bahip: the norax feniel courier leaves the drumir kaseth rusir ledger at gate 1983 under passcode 849948

All Pictorium export bundles must be signed after the EXIF scrubbing stage completes. The scrubber strips location, device, and timestamp metadata from every image before packaging; signing earlier would invalidate the signature once the scrubber rewrites the files. The release manager verifies the scrub report, confirms zero residual metadata fields, and then signs the bundle manifest. Unsigned bundles are rejected by the Dovehall distribution gateway automatically. To sign the manifest, use the deploy key shown below.

deploy key for kahag-kagaf: bky9_uLYdkfG6Z